wheel locking up????????
I have a 91 RS, when i go to stop the car right after begining to drive it the right rear wheel will lock up. You have to use the break for about 10 seconds for this to stop. I think its oil from therear leaking on the drum that bruns on while using the break but im not shure why or how.

Brake Bake
Oil or differential fluid getting on the brake lining is causing the lockup.
Replace the axel bearing seal.
